The first economic valuation of Vetal Tekdi - by @priti_mastakar of Gokhale Institute Quarry wetland - ₹ 98.28 cr Carbon sequestration - ₹16 L Oxygen production - ₹ 6.69 cr Biodiversity - ₹1.54 cr Aquifers - ₹ 14,62,000 cr (!!) Heritage- ₹ 7.44 cr Valuation for mental health and psychological well being- priceless! 💚 THERE ARE SOME THINGS MONEY JUST CAN'T BUY. #SaveVetalTekdi #ScrapBBRoad

The unsung heroes of #BajajPuneGrandTour ❤️ An army of stray dog feeders and rescuers from all over Pune and PCMC worked with PMC, ably assisted by 2 NGOS, Blue Cross Society and @CCC_Pune, to prevent untoward incidents due to stray dogs crossing the route. The volunteers accompanied the dog catching vans to make sure strict records were kept, dogs were caught as humanely as possible, and sent only to trusted shelters like Blue Cross Hospital It was gratifying to see people offering to confine dogs in their premises during the event - tapri owners, security staff of colleges, shopkeepers, the irrigation dept on Karve rd, and big hearted people who allowed us to keep dogs in their basements, terraces and garden. Thanks to these kind souls, only a small number of dogs were sent to the shelter, and only 2 from Deccan. I myself had 5 dogs jailed in my backyard till the cyclists crossed the Deccan roads.😀 Though I still feel that removing stray dogs during public events and VIP visits is an unnecessary trauma to animals who are already living precarious lives on the streets, our volunteer-PMC-NGO collaboration model shows that a humane, well coordinated effort is possible that keeps animals and humans safe at public events

🚨 Health Alert for Pune's Wagholi! 🚨 Today's @TOIPune news report reveals that rampant unplanned construction and inadequate sewage infrastructure have led to a public health crisis in the Baif Road area. Residents are battling stagnant, foul-smelling sewage water flooding their societies and roads, becoming a breeding ground for diseases. Local residents and we Wagholi Welfare Foundation @WWFWagholi have repeatedly raised concerns with authorities like the PMC and PMRDA, but say their complaints have fallen on deaf ears. Urgent action is needed to prevent a major health epidemic.
